Had family issue come up. I tried what you said brain.... still nothing. All my new turbo parts came in the mail so I ditched the t3 and I'm selling the manifold now.
Nothing wrong with the mani.. it's solid. And the wastegate doesn't leak and was tested. Practically just throwing in the wastegate because I don't need it. It's nothing special so I don't want to sell it seprertaely.
So I put the new Gt2871 in the car (internally gated). Still the same issue... No boost leaks. (tested system at 25psi) Now this smaller turbo is only making 1-2psi instaed of 4. Honestly I hope you make me look stupid by telling me its something simple! Here is a log I took. If anyone can help. I would appreciate it
I have a preloaded wastegate. (Which was checked today) The spring pressure is 7lbs. The car runs great but feels stock. I checked for leaks by hooking up a air compressor and fitting to the intake of the turbo with 25psi and sprayed with soapy solution.. and nothong. I had fixed all boost leaks previously... so doesn't surprise me.
This is a tricky thought experiment because you say you changed both the turbo AND the manifold. What would allow exhaust pressure to escape at such a rate, you'd build minimal boost?
You aren't blowing bubbles in your coolant are you?
Out of curiosity, have you done a leakdown test?
Did your fan kick on at 200 explaining a drop in coolant temps in 10 degrees in 5 seconds on throttle down.
Do you have a collapsed flex pipe in your exhaust (if it's the same one from the previous setup). Might be enough to run it like NA but choke under pressure.
